  • Abstract
    The authors present the optimal linear-quadratic array processor for detection without the Gaussian assumption. For this purpose, a knowledge of the statistical properties of the noise up to the fourth order is needed. Using an appropriate scalar product, the optimal array is calculated and its performance discussed in a current and practical case of non-Gaussian jammers and fourth-order white noise
